    What is SSH and Why Does It Matter?

    Alright, let’s start with the basics. SSH, or Secure Shell, is like the Swiss Army knife of remote connections. It’s a protocol that allows you to securely access and manage devices over a network. Think of it as a secret tunnel that encrypts all your data, keeping prying eyes at bay.

    Here’s why SSH matters: it’s not just about accessing your IoT devices remotely; it’s about doing so without compromising your security. With SSH, you can transfer files, run commands, and manage configurations—all while keeping your data safe from hackers.

    How SSH Works

    SSH operates on a client-server model. The client, in this case, is your Windows 10 machine, and the server is your IoT device. When you establish an SSH connection, the data flowing between the two is encrypted using advanced cryptographic algorithms. This ensures that even if someone intercepts your data, they won’t be able to make sense of it.

    Step 1: Install and Configure SSH on Windows 10

    First things first, you need to make sure SSH is installed and configured on your Windows 10 machine. Here’s how:

    1. Open the Start menu and go to Settings
    2. Click on Apps and then Optional Features
    3. Click on Add a Feature and search for “OpenSSH Client”
    4. Select it and click Install

    Step 2: Connect to Your IoT Device

    Once SSH is installed, you can connect to your IoT device using the following command:

    ssh username@device_ip_address

    Replace “username” with your IoT device’s username and “device_ip_address” with its IP address. Simple, right?

    Advanced Security Tips

    For those of you who want to take your security game to the next level, here are some advanced tips:

    • Use SSH keys instead of passwords for authentication
    • Configure your firewall to block unnecessary ports
    • Implement intrusion detection systems (IDS) for added protection
    • Regularly audit your network for vulnerabilities

    These advanced techniques may require a bit more effort, but they’re well worth it for the added layer of security they provide.
